How they compare
Germany currently reports 79,666 1000 USD against 32,844 1000 USD in Spain, a difference of 46,822 1000 USD.
That makes Germany's figure about 2.4 times Spain's.
Across all 21 years both countries report, Germany has been ahead every year.
Germany ranks 5th and Spain ranks 7th of 45 countries.
Germany has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
